About agriculture in Rachanie

Rachanie is a rural commune located in the Tomaszów Lubelski County within the Lublin Voivodeship of southeastern Poland. The landscape is characterized by the undulating hills of the Zamość Basin, offering a picturesque setting of rolling fields and small woodland patches. The area is known for its fertile loess soils, which have traditionally supported a strong agricultural foundation in this part of the country.

Agriculture in the Rachanie area is diverse, focusing on high-quality crop production. Farmers primarily cultivate sugar beets, wheat, and rapeseed, taking advantage of the favorable soil conditions. Additionally, the region is significant for tobacco cultivation and soft fruit farming, including raspberries and currants. Livestock farming, while present, often complements the extensive plant production that defines the local rural economy.
